Barn siding replacement services involve removing damaged or aging barn siding and installing new materials to restore the structure’s exterior. This process typically includes carefully detaching the existing siding, assessing the underlying structure for any issues, and then applying new siding that matches the original style or meets specific aesthetic preferences. The goal is to improve the barn’s overall appearance, protect it from weather elements, and ensure its structural integrity. Skilled contractors may also inspect for signs of rot, pests, or other damage during the replacement process to address underlying problems that could compromise the barn’s longevity.
This service helps address common problems such as rotting wood, warping, pest infestations, and water damage. Over time, exposure to moisture and the elements can weaken barn siding, leading to increased vulnerability to structural issues. Replacing the siding not only enhances the building’s visual appeal but also acts as a protective barrier against further deterioration. Proper installation of new siding can improve insulation, prevent drafts, and reduce the risk of pests entering the structure, contributing to the overall durability of the barn.

The overview below groups typical Barn Siding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in York County, SC.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Material Costs - The cost of materials for barn siding replacement typically ranges from $2 to $10 per square foot, depending on the type of siding chosen, such as wood, vinyl, or metal. For a standard barn, material expenses can vary widely based on size and material quality.
Labor Expenses - Labor costs for barn siding replacement generally fall between $40 and $75 per hour, with total project costs influenced by the size and complexity of the barn. Larger or more intricate structures may require additional labor hours, increasing overall expenses.
Project Size - The total cost for replacing barn siding depends on the size of the barn, with smaller structures costing approximately $1,000 to $3,000. Larger barns or those with multiple sections can range from $4,000 to over $10,000, depending on scope.
Additional Costs - Extra expenses such as removal of old siding, permits, or repairs can add $500 to $2,000 or more to the total project cost. These costs vary based on local regulations and the condition of existing structures.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
